The cost of building a new home can vary widely depending on factors like location, size, materials, and design complexity. Nationally, the typical range is between $100 and $200 per square foot for standard construction. Custom homes and luxury builds can cost upwards of $300 per square foot or more. For example, a 2,000-square-foot home could cost between $200,000 and $600,000 to construct.

Factors that influence cost include:

  • Land preparation: Clearing and grading the lot can add thousands of dollars.
  • Material choices: High-end finishes will significantly increase costs.
  • Labor: Labor rates fluctuate depending on the region and demand.
  • Permits and fees: Typically $5,000–$10,000 depending on the local jurisdiction.

For the most accurate estimate, consult with local builders and request multiple quotes.

On average, building a new home in Big Bend takes between six months and a year. However, the timeline can vary depending on several factors, including the size of the home, weather conditions, local permitting processes, and the complexity of the design.

Here’s a rough breakdown of typical phases:

  1. Planning and design (1–3 months): Finalizing blueprints, budgets, and permits.
  2. Site preparation (1–2 weeks): Clearing the lot and laying the foundation.
  3. Construction (4–8 months): Framing, plumbing, electrical, and interior finishes.
  4. Inspections and finalization (1–2 months): Meeting local building codes and completing final touches.

Delays are common in the home-building process, so it’s important to work with experienced builders who provide realistic timelines.

When hiring a new home builder, consider the following factors:

  • Reputation: Check online reviews, testimonials, and references.
  • Experience: Look for builders with a portfolio of completed homes similar to what you’re envisioning.
  • Licensing and insurance: Verify that the builder is licensed and insured in your area.
  • Transparency: Ensure they provide detailed, itemized estimates and contracts.
  • Communication: Builders who are responsive and clear in their communication will save you headaches.

A good builder will also be upfront about potential challenges and help guide you through the process. Never skip doing your homework!

To confirm if a new home builder in Big Bend is licensed and insured, start by:

  1. Checking with your state or local licensing board. Most states maintain an online database of licensed contractors. Visit their website or call for details.
  2. Asking the builder directly for proof of licensure and insurance. They should provide a copy of their credentials upon request.
  3. Verifying their general liability and workers' compensation insurance. This protects you in case of property damage or worker injuries on site.

Red flags to look out for when hiring a new home builder include:

  • Lack of references: A reputable builder should be able to provide a list of satisfied clients.
  • No license or insurance: Never work with unlicensed or uninsured contractors.
  • Pressure to pay upfront: Reputable builders usually require staged payments but never demand large sums before work begins.
  • Unclear contracts: The contract should outline all expenses, timelines, and materials clearly.
  • Negative online reviews: Consistently poor feedback is a major warning.

It's crucial to trust your instincts. If something feels off during your initial interaction, consider other options.

New home construction estimates generally include a detailed breakdown of costs, such as:

  • Material costs: Lumber, concrete, roofing, and finishes.
  • Labor costs: Payments to subcontractors like plumbers and electricians.
  • Permit fees: Costs to meet local building regulations.
  • Contingency allowance: A buffer for unexpected costs, often 5–10% of the estimate.

Request multiple estimates from different builders and ensure that they include similar specifications. This will help you compare pricing accurately. Also, avoid underestimations by providing clear and complete information upfront about your desired home features and finishes.

Most new home builders offer warranties to ensure the quality of their work. These typically include:

  • Structural warranty (10 years): Covers major structural defects such as foundation or framing issues.
  • Systems warranty (2–5 years): Covers essential systems like plumbing, electrical, and HVAC.
  • Workmanship warranty (1 year): Covers issues with finishes like paint, flooring, or cabinetry.

Always review the warranty agreement carefully and ask for clarifications. Some builders also provide third-party warranties for additional credibility and assurance.

Yes, most new home builders offer varying levels of customization. Options typically include:

  • Pre-designed plans: Builders may have a catalog of layouts to choose from, with minor customization options.
  • Semi-custom homes: Adjustments like changing room sizes, finishes, or adding features.
  • Fully custom builds: Clients work with architects and builders to design their home from scratch.

Customization options often come with higher costs and longer timelines, so discuss these factors in detail with your builder before committing.

Some builders handle permitting as part of their services, but it’s essential to confirm. The building permits process involves adhering to local codes and usually includes zoning approvals, environmental checks, and inspections.

Before finalizing the contract, ask:

  • Who is responsible for obtaining permits?
  • Are permit costs included in the estimate?
  • What happens if there’s a permit-related delay?

Permits are crucial for ensuring the safety and legality of your new home. Experienced builders will navigate this process seamlessly, saving you time and stress.
